Unfortunately, the government can pass legislation to help a company or harm it. The Party in power certainly wouldn't want to hurt a company that provides major donations to it, or whose owners or managers do. Conversely, they could harm a company that makes significant donations to the opposition party. For many years the legislation requires political parties to report the names and addresses of everyone who donates more than $100 in a calendar year (or during an election campaign) to Elections Ontario in the Annual Financial Return (or Campaign Return). More recently (2007?) the government passed legislation requiring this information to be provided within ten business days such donations are received. This is "Real Time Disclosure."
So, for example, a person who donates $25 each month must be reported within 10 days of the fifth donation as having donated $25 recently and $125 total for the year. The next month, report another $25 donation for a total of $150, and so on until the last month of the year when the total donated is $300. Accordingly it is necessary to submit a new file at least every two weeks.
The process is substantially automated with an RTD Donations Report in CRM that extracts all donation records for the year (or campaign period) and an RTD Template spreadsheet that takes this data and accumulates the donations by donor. Elections Ontario issues specification for the format of the file required to be submitted. The format was modified in 2017, which required revisions to both the CRM extract procedure and the RTD Template spreadsheet.
The following instructions assume a working knowledge of Microsoft Excel or compatible spreadsheet application.
Extract Donations
- Select <Donations - Donation Reports> to open the "Contributions Reports" page.
- From the list, click on < Contribution Details for RTD Reporting>. This will produce a listing of all Donations and Member Dues so far this year. (Note that the Party treats member dues as donations.)
- Click on [Export to CSV]. This will create a new file in your Downloads folder, with a name like "Report_20180126-1808" (produced 6:08 PM on January 26, 2018).
- Open this file. It is the 'raw data' for the RTD Template.
Note: If you are producing a file for the previous year click on <Report Criteria> scroll down to "Set Filters" and look for "Receive Date." Change it to "Previous Year." (Do not click on [Update Report]).
Create RTD File
The RTD Template workbook should be copied from the previous Treasurer.
- Open the RTD Template.
- Select the RawData sheet. If this is the first time you are creating an RTD file for the the current year, delete all of the data in this sheet.
- Copy all of the data from the "Report_20..." file generated above to the RawData sheet in the RTD Template. Scroll to the last record to confirm all rows have been copied.
- Sort the raw data first by Receive Date, then by Donor Name.
- Select the RTD sheet. Note it will have over 400 rows, many with mostly zeroes (0). Confirm that the last record in the RawData sheet is included in the RTD sheet. If not, copy the last row enough times to show all donations.
- Select all the rows with actual donation data and all columns but the last one (Donor Name).
- Open a new work book (<Ctrl-N>).
- Paste Values (<Ctrl-H-V-S-V>) and Formats (Ctrl-H-V-S-T>) to the new sheet.
- Sort the sheet by Aggregate Amount and delete all rows where Aggregate Amount is less than or equal to $100.00.
- Sort by Acceptance (Deposit) Date. If this is not the first RTD file to be created in the current year, delete all records reported in previous RTD files. (Refer to the print out of the previous RTD file.)
- Delete the Comment from cell A1.
- Save this workbook as a CSV file using the naming convention specified by Elections Ontario (currently YYYY_RTD_15_MMDDYYYYhhmm) (as shown in the Comment in the RTD Template file).
Send to Elections Ontario
- Send the RTD file to Elections Ontario Finance Reporting (efincontributions@elections.on.ca). (If any of the records are more than 10 business days old, provide an explanation.)
- Print a copy of the email.
- Format the RTD file for printing on the same page as the email.
- Wrap (Alt-H-W) the Header line and adjust the columns widths so the headers fit on two lines.
- In the Page Setup dialogue (Alt-P-SP), set the Top margin to 6.3" and the Header to 6.0".
- In the Header/Footer tab, set the Header to the File Name.
- In the Print Preview, confirm that the file will print on the lower half of a single page.
- Print the file on the bottom half of the email printout.
- File the page in the donations folder, for reference when producing the next RTD file.
